Thereās something magical about childrenās books that not only entertain but also educate and inspire young minds. A Journey Through the Seasons with Lila and Friends! by Learning With Fun Co. is one such gemāa beautifully crafted story that takes readers on an enchanting adventure through the changing seasons while weaving in valuable life lessons about friendship, curiosity, and resilience.
Whether youāre a parent looking for a wholesome read for your child, an educator searching for a seasonal classroom story, or simply a lover of charming childrenās literature, this book delivers on multiple fronts. With its vibrant illustrations, relatable characters, and gentle storytelling, itās a delightful addition to any young readerās bookshelf.
The story follows Lila, an inquisitive and kind-hearted young girl, and her group of friendsāeach with their own unique personalitiesāas they explore the wonders of nature across spring, summer, autumn, and winter.
- Spring introduces us to Lilaās excitement as she witnesses flowers blooming, birds returning, and new life sprouting around her. She and her friends plant a garden, learning patience and teamwork.
- Summer brings sunny adventuresāpicnics, beach trips, and stargazingāwhile teaching them about responsibility and the joy of shared experiences.
- Autumn is a time of change, with falling leaves and harvest festivals, where Lila learns to embrace transitions and the beauty of letting go.
- Winter wraps up the year with cozy moments, snowball fights, and reflections on gratitude, reminding readers that even in cold times, warmth can be found in friendship.
Without giving away too much, the bookās episodic yet interconnected structure makes it perfect for bedtime reading or classroom discussions, allowing children to absorb each seasonās lessons at their own pace.
One of the bookās strongest aspects is its diverse and well-developed cast, each representing different traits that young readers can relate to:
- Lila ā The heart of the story, Lila is curious, empathetic, and eager to learn. Her growth throughout the seasons mirrors a childās natural developmentāasking questions, making mistakes, and discovering new passions.
- Ben ā The adventurous one, always ready for exploration. His enthusiasm sometimes leads to mishaps, but his optimism keeps the group motivated.
- Mia ā The thoughtful and creative friend who loves art and storytelling. She helps the group see beauty in small details.
- Jake ā The cautious yet loyal friend who reminds everyone to think before acting, providing balance to Benās impulsiveness.
The dynamic between these characters feels authentic and heartwarming, making their interactions both entertaining and meaningful.
The bookās language is accessible for early readers while still being rich enough to captivate older children. The descriptive yet concise prose paints vivid imagery of each season, making nature feel alive:
"The crisp autumn air carried the scent of cinnamon and apples, and the trees blazed in shades of gold and red, as if the world was dressed in its finest party clothes."
The rhythmic pacing keeps young readers engaged, and the occasional interactive questions ("Whatās your favorite thing about winter?") encourage participation.
Beneath its charming surface, the book subtly introduces important themes:
- Change & Adaptability ā Each season symbolizes lifeās transitions, teaching kids that change is natural and beautiful.
- Friendship & Cooperation ā The friendsā teamwork in gardening, problem-solving, and celebrating together reinforces social skills.
- Environmental Awareness ā The story fosters appreciation for nature, subtly encouraging eco-consciousness.
These themes are woven organically into the narrative, avoiding heavy-handed moralizing while still leaving a lasting impression.
As someone who enjoys childrenās literature, I found myself smiling at the small, relatable momentsālike Lilaās excitement over the first snowfall or Benās hilarious attempt at building a "super-fast" sled. The nostalgic warmth of seasonal traditions (apple-picking, summer fairs) makes it a comforting read for adults too.
The emotional impact lies in its simplicityāit reminds us of childhood wonder and the joy of discovery. Itās the kind of book that makes kids ask, "Can we read it again?"
Fans of "The Very Hungry Caterpillar" (Eric Carle) or "Frog and Toad" (Arnold Lobel) will appreciate this bookās gentle storytelling and nature-focused themes. However, A Journey Through the Seasons stands out with its stronger emphasis on group dynamics and seasonal education, making it a great companion to classroom lessons on weather, plants, and friendship.

While the book doesnāt delve into specific cultural traditions, its universal themes of nature and friendship make it widely relatable. Parents can extend the learning by discussing seasonal festivals from around the world (e.g., cherry blossom viewings in Japan, autumn harvests in Thanksgiving).
A Journey Through the Seasons with Lila and Friends! is a charming, thoughtful, and visually stunning book that deserves a spot in every childās library. Itās more than just a seasonal taleāitās a celebration of growth, friendship, and the beauty of the natural world.
Whether youāre reading it under a summer tree or curled up by a winter fire, this book will leave youāand your little onesāsmiling long after the last page.
